Job Description:

The IT Auditor role is crucial for our continued compliance and operational excellence as a soon-to-be public company and beyond. You will conduct comprehensive audits across our IT infrastructure, identifying risks and ensuring the effectiveness of our controls. A key part of your role will involve collaborating closely with multiple product owners to perform periodic reviews and regularly update IT system workflows and compliance protocols. Your ability to manage time effectively and multitask will be essential in adapting to evolving regulations and business needs, ensuring our IT operations support our growth and public company status.

Key Responsibilities

  • Conduct detailed IT audits to evaluate risk, compliance, and control effectiveness, focusing on long-term strategies for a public company.
  • Collaborate with product owners across the company to conduct periodic reviews, ensuring their operations align with our IT governance, workflows, and compliance standards.
  • Update and maintain IT system workflows and compliance protocols to reflect current practices, regulatory requirements, and technological advancements.
  • Develop comprehensive audit reports for management, emphasizing findings, implications, and actionable recommendations for continuous improvement.
  • Ensure compliance with critical regulations and internal policies, focusing on the unique requirements of public companies.
  • Monitor the implementation of audit recommendations, playing a vital role in enhancing our IT governance framework as we grow and evolve.
  • Employ strong time management and multitasking skills to effectively engage with multiple stakeholders and manage diverse tasks in a dynamic environment.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, or a related field.
  • Professional certification (CISA, CISSP, or equivalent) is a strong asset.
  • 1-3 years of experience in IT audit, risk management, or related areas, ideally with exposure to environments subject to regulatory compliance.
  • Demonstrated ability to collaborate effectively with product owners and various stakeholders to review and improve IT processes, workflows, and compliance protocols.
  • Exceptional time management and multitasking abilities, essential for managing concurrent tasks and engagements with multiple product owners.
  • Proficient in IT audit methodologies, frameworks (COBIT, ITIL), and public company regulations.
  • Strong analytical, organizational, and project management skills.
  • Excellent communication skills, capable of clearly presenting findings and recommendations.
  • Independent, proactive approach to work, capable of managing multiple tasks in a dynamic environment.
